Output 7954b0508bd5834d99a2da6e67e30dac7863fb921661da480b59a23d858def38:151

value
150707
script pubkey
OP_HASH160 OP_PUSHBYTES_20 270c8b956ed8fcc31f4c1cc323ae8318d73e154b OP_EQUAL
address
35FVJgeHweLnbvDTz4oM8rcZkb4hwonJ6Z
transaction
7954b0508bd5834d99a2da6e67e30dac7863fb921661da480b59a23d858def38
confirmations
165291
spent
true